Crosis's Attendant

Artifact Creature — Golem5 generic mana

Built for an era when funding a three-color legend off an awkward base was a genuine deckbuilding cost, this is a 3/3 that exists to die: pay 1 generic mana, sacrifice the body, and convert that investment into the precise Grixis colors of Crosis, the Purger. The design logic is blunt. A 3/3 for five is below rate in combat, so the value lands in fixing instead, smoothing a blue-black-red base that an enemy-and-ally arc like Grixis demanded before fetch lands and dual lands made those bases trivial. The sacrifice clause keeps it from being a Manalith stapled to legs: rather than parking a permanent ritual on the board, the body can block or threaten a trade first, then burst into the dragon's casting cost once you finally have the mana to deploy it. That two-stage use (chump now, ramp later) is the whole reason to hang fixing on a creature instead of printing the same color burst as an enchantment or an instant. The rate has not aged well; the manabase tax that justified a card like this has largely been engineered out of the game. But as a record of how an early multicolor block taught players to think about paying for Grixis legends off rough lands, it is a clean artifact of its design moment.
